Blockbuster massively expands Blu-ray support

By Gavin Mannion
June 18, 2007 - 18 years ago

In what may turn out to be a crucial move Blockbuster has decided that it is going to expand it’s HD offering to all 1400 (US) stores. However it is dropping it’s HD-DVD line and going exclusively Blu-Ray. The senior vice president of purchasing, Matthew Smith, has said that 70% of all HD rentals had been Blu-Ray and he cannot ignore those …
